![]() I need a pendent that is approx. 18" eye to eye. The splices I see for single braid end up with the bury too long, i.e. the two tails would overlap. What's the best way to splice?

No matter what the material, when the LOA approaches two splice lengths, it's time to make a grommet. There are several ways to do this, from a "yippee" sling to a covered HM version. You might find what you need in my Book 5. Grommets are also extremely handy in lots of other applications, like hanging blocks and emergency repairs. Fair leads, Brion Toss |
